      Raytheon is seeking a Transportation Solutions Specialist to be a member of the larger Raytheon logistics team. This role is responsible for transportation support, planning, and execution activities in coordination with customers and cross-discipline technical staff from Supply Chain, Program Operations, Security, Contracts, Pack/Ship and Receiving, as well as 3rd party logistics providers.

      Responsibilities to Anticipate:

      • Consult on new business initiatives, including the generation of RFIs and RFQs to support program proposal efforts.
      • Mitigate transportation challenges and transportation planning to include forecasting, budgeting, risk and opportunity analysis, and carrier strategy.
      • Participate in and lead various projects.
      • Develop partnerships with outside carriers and stay up to date with industry trends and technologies.
      • Support continuous improvement of Raytheon’s Transportation Management System.
      • Support logistics team with carrier sourcing, analytics, and network design.
      • Participate, develop, and occasionally lead lean strategies and collaborative partnerships for both existing operations and emerging business.
      • Develop and implement TMS enhancements to drive operational efficiencies and cost savings.
      • Collaborate with suppliers on best practices for using Raytheon tools and resources.
      • Coordinate and schedule inbound supplier specialized truckload shipments in support of program operations.
      • Execute and monitor damage and loss claims, partnering with Risk Management and Operations.
      • Collaboration with carriers and 3PL providers to enhance and optimize logistical operations.
      • Develop and manage KPI metrics that drive carrier/3PL performance and evaluate transportation expenses.
      • Daily interaction with other teams, programs, and Business Units to maintain and meet organizational goals and objectives.
      • Develop & lead Cost Reduction Initiatives.
      • Monitor Carrier/3PL Standard Operating Procedures and ensure SOW requirements are met.
      • Support carrier/3PL RFP initiatives through contract award and implementation.
      • Research, Evaluate, & Document Raytheon & Industry Transportation Management Best Practices.
      • Create & Maintain Command Media Harmonization
      • Prepare & present training content for transportation planning.

      RTX Corporation is an Aerospace and Defense company that provides advanced systems and services for commercial, military and government customers worldwide. It comprises three industry-leading businesses – Collins Aerospace Systems, Pratt & Whitney, and Raytheon. Its 185,000 employees enable the company to operate at the edge of known science as they imagine and deliver solutions that push the boundaries in quantum physics, electric propulsion, directed energy, hypersonics, avionics and cybersecurity. The company, formed in 2020 through the combination of Raytheon Company and the United Technologies Corporation aerospace businesses, is headquartered in Arlington, VA.
